Jonathan's class has 30 boys. Of the students in his class, 60% are girls. How many girls are in Jonathan's class
1 answer:
If 60% are girls, the ratio girls to boys is
... girls : boys = 60% : 40% = 3 : 2
This means the number of girls is 3/2 times the number of boys:
... (3/2)*30 = 45
There are 45 girls in Jonathan's class.
